混凝土结构加固中植筋深度的试验研究

摘    要:通过在混凝土中植筋的拉拔试验,研究了不同条件下植筋的破坏形态,分析了混凝土强度、钢筋直径和植筋的强度等级对植筋深度的影响,给出了粘结破坏、锥形破坏、钢筋屈服和应力传递破坏等4种破坏形态的计算模型,推导出了相应的植筋深度计算公式,并通过多组试验证明了计算公式的正确性并给出了避免粘结破坏和锥形破坏的植筋深度计算公式.

Experimental investigation of deeply embedded steel bars in concrete construction

Abstract:Through the pulling experiment on embedded steel bars in concrete, the damage forms of embedded steel bars are investigated. The influence of the strength of embedded steel bars, concrete strength and diameter of steel bar on the depth of embedded bars is analyzed. According to the analysis of the experiment result,four damage forms of the cohesion, conical contour, steel bar yielding and stress transmit of embedded steel bars are given, and their corresponding evaluation models and formulae for embedding depth are derived. The formula is proved to be valid by means of pulling experiment on embedded steel bars,and the depth formula of embedded steel bars for avoiding the damage forms of cohesion and conical contour is given.
